Output 65b280580ca459778150e52d2930fc70b30554347d6551768bd0ccb645af1e8e:0

value
21150
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 62c3c5a4a64cab6beabc8f21d1e055958483457cac3b6904a2f8734ee0eb5bb2
address
ltc1pvtputf9xfj4kh64u3usarcz4jkzgx3tu4sakjp9zlpe5ac8ttweq6xt60l
transaction
65b280580ca459778150e52d2930fc70b30554347d6551768bd0ccb645af1e8e
spent
true